Tworzenie stron www jakie języki?

Tworzenie stron www to proces, który wymaga znajomości różnych języków programowania i technologii. Wśród nich najważniejsze są HTML, CSS oraz JavaScript. HTML, czyli HyperText Markup Language, jest podstawowym językiem służącym do tworzenia struktury strony internetowej. Dzięki niemu możemy definiować nagłówki, akapity, listy oraz inne elementy treści. CSS, z kolei, czyli Cascading Style Sheets, odpowiada za stylizację i układ wizualny strony. Umożliwia on dodawanie kolorów, czcionek oraz układów graficznych, co sprawia, że strona staje się atrakcyjna dla użytkowników. JavaScript to język skryptowy, który pozwala na wprowadzenie interakcji na stronie. Dzięki niemu można tworzyć dynamiczne elementy, takie jak formularze czy animacje. Oprócz tych trzech podstawowych języków istnieje wiele innych technologii wspierających tworzenie stron www, takich jak PHP do obsługi backendu czy SQL do zarządzania bazami danych.

Jakie są popularne frameworki do tworzenia stron www?

W świecie tworzenia stron www istnieje wiele frameworków i bibliotek, które znacząco ułatwiają proces programowania. Frameworki te oferują gotowe rozwiązania i struktury, które przyspieszają rozwój aplikacji internetowych. Jednym z najpopularniejszych frameworków jest React, stworzony przez Facebooka. Umożliwia on budowanie interfejsów użytkownika w sposób komponentowy, co zwiększa elastyczność i łatwość w zarządzaniu kodem. Inny znany framework to Angular, rozwijany przez Google. Jest to kompleksowe narzędzie do tworzenia aplikacji jednostronicowych (SPA), które zapewniają płynne przejścia między różnymi widokami bez przeładowania strony. Vue.js to kolejny popularny framework, który zdobył uznanie dzięki swojej prostocie i wydajności. Oferuje on możliwość łatwego integrowania z istniejącymi projektami oraz elastyczność w tworzeniu nowych aplikacji. Warto również wspomnieć o Bootstrapie, który jest biblioteką CSS ułatwiającą tworzenie responsywnych stron internetowych.

Jakie umiejętności są potrzebne do tworzenia stron www?

Tworzenie stron www jakie języki?
Tworzenie stron www jakie języki?

Aby skutecznie tworzyć strony www, niezbędne są różnorodne umiejętności techniczne oraz kreatywne podejście do projektowania. Podstawową umiejętnością jest znajomość języków programowania takich jak HTML, CSS i JavaScript. Osoby zajmujące się tworzeniem stron powinny być w stanie pisać czysty i zrozumiały kod oraz rozumieć zasady działania przeglądarek internetowych. Ważna jest także umiejętność korzystania z narzędzi developerskich oraz systemów kontroli wersji takich jak Git. Dodatkowo warto znać podstawy UX/UI designu, aby móc projektować intuicyjne interfejsy użytkownika oraz dbać o estetykę strony. Znajomość zasad responsywnego projektowania jest również kluczowa w dzisiejszym świecie mobilnych urządzeń. Umiejętność pracy w zespole oraz komunikacja z innymi specjalistami, takimi jak graficy czy specjaliści od marketingu internetowego, również mają duże znaczenie w procesie tworzenia stron www.

Jakie są najczęstsze błędy podczas tworzenia stron www?

Podczas procesu tworzenia stron www wiele osób popełnia typowe błędy, które mogą wpłynąć na jakość końcowego produktu. Jednym z najczęstszych problemów jest brak responsywności strony, co oznacza, że nie wygląda ona dobrze na różnych urządzeniach mobilnych i desktopowych. Kolejnym powszechnym błędem jest niewłaściwe użycie HTML i CSS, co prowadzi do nieczytelnego kodu oraz trudności w jego dalszej edycji. Zbyt duża ilość skryptów JavaScript może spowolnić ładowanie strony i negatywnie wpłynąć na doświadczenia użytkowników. Często zdarza się także pomijanie optymalizacji SEO podczas tworzenia treści strony, co utrudnia jej znalezienie w wyszukiwarkach internetowych. Inne błędy to brak testowania strony przed jej uruchomieniem lub ignorowanie opinii użytkowników po wdrożeniu projektu. Ważne jest również odpowiednie zabezpieczenie strony przed atakami hakerskimi poprzez stosowanie aktualnych protokołów bezpieczeństwa oraz regularne aktualizacje oprogramowania.

Jakie narzędzia są przydatne w tworzeniu stron www?

W procesie tworzenia stron www istnieje wiele narzędzi, które mogą znacząco ułatwić pracę programistów oraz projektantów. Jednym z najważniejszych narzędzi są edytory kodu, które pozwalają na wygodne pisanie i edytowanie kodu źródłowego. Popularne edytory to Visual Studio Code, Sublime Text oraz Atom. Te aplikacje oferują szereg funkcji, takich jak podświetlanie składni, autouzupełnianie kodu oraz integrację z systemami kontroli wersji. Kolejnym istotnym narzędziem są przeglądarki internetowe, które umożliwiają testowanie i debugowanie stworzonych stron. Wbudowane narzędzia deweloperskie w przeglądarkach takich jak Google Chrome czy Firefox pozwalają na analizowanie struktury DOM, monitorowanie wydajności oraz identyfikowanie błędów w kodzie. Warto również korzystać z systemów zarządzania treścią (CMS), takich jak WordPress czy Joomla, które ułatwiają tworzenie i zarządzanie stronami bez konieczności pisania dużej ilości kodu.

Jakie są różnice między frontendem a backendem w tworzeniu stron www?

W tworzeniu stron www wyróżniamy dwa główne obszary: frontend i backend. Frontend odnosi się do części strony, która jest widoczna dla użytkowników i z którą mogą oni bezpośrednio interagować. Obejmuje to wszystkie elementy wizualne, takie jak układ, kolory, czcionki oraz interaktywne komponenty. Programiści frontendowi korzystają głównie z języków HTML, CSS oraz JavaScript, aby stworzyć atrakcyjne i funkcjonalne interfejsy użytkownika. Z kolei backend to część strony odpowiedzialna za logikę działania aplikacji oraz zarządzanie danymi. Backend zajmuje się komunikacją z bazami danych, obsługą zapytań użytkowników oraz wykonywaniem operacji związanych z przechowywaniem i przetwarzaniem informacji. Programiści backendowi często używają języków takich jak PHP, Python, Ruby czy Java oraz frameworków takich jak Node.js czy Django. Różnice między frontendem a backendem są istotne nie tylko pod względem technicznym, ale także w kontekście umiejętności wymaganych do pracy w tych obszarach.

Jakie są trendy w tworzeniu stron www w 2023 roku?

Rok 2023 przynosi wiele interesujących trendów w zakresie tworzenia stron www, które wpływają na sposób projektowania i rozwijania aplikacji internetowych. Jednym z najważniejszych trendów jest rosnąca popularność technologii no-code i low-code. Dzięki tym rozwiązaniom osoby bez zaawansowanej wiedzy programistycznej mogą tworzyć funkcjonalne strony internetowe za pomocą intuicyjnych interfejsów graficznych. Kolejnym istotnym trendem jest wzrost znaczenia responsywnego designu oraz projektowania mobilnego. Coraz więcej użytkowników korzysta z urządzeń mobilnych do przeglądania internetu, co sprawia, że dostosowywanie stron do różnych rozmiarów ekranów staje się kluczowe. Warto również zwrócić uwagę na rozwój sztucznej inteligencji i uczenia maszynowego w kontekście personalizacji treści na stronach internetowych. Dzięki tym technologiom możliwe jest dostosowywanie doświadczeń użytkowników na podstawie ich zachowań i preferencji. Inny ważny trend to rosnące znaczenie optymalizacji SEO oraz szybkości ładowania strony jako kluczowych czynników wpływających na pozycjonowanie w wyszukiwarkach internetowych.

Jakie są etapy procesu tworzenia stron www?

Proces tworzenia stron www można podzielić na kilka kluczowych etapów, które pomagają w organizacji pracy oraz zapewnieniu wysokiej jakości końcowego produktu. Pierwszym krokiem jest analiza wymagań klienta oraz określenie celów projektu. Na tym etapie zbierane są informacje dotyczące grupy docelowej, funkcji strony oraz jej ogólnego wyglądu. Następnie następuje faza projektowania, która obejmuje stworzenie makiet i prototypów strony. To ważny moment, ponieważ pozwala na wizualizację pomysłu i uzyskanie opinii od klienta przed rozpoczęciem kodowania. Kolejnym etapem jest programowanie frontendu i backendu strony zgodnie z wcześniej ustalonymi wymaganiami. Po zakończeniu prac programistycznych następuje faza testowania, podczas której sprawdzana jest funkcjonalność strony oraz jej wydajność na różnych urządzeniach i przeglądarkach internetowych. Po zakończeniu testów strona jest wdrażana na serwerze produkcyjnym i udostępniana użytkownikom.

Jakie wyzwania mogą napotkać twórcy stron www?

Twórcy stron www często stają przed różnorodnymi wyzwaniami podczas realizacji swoich projektów. Jednym z największych problemów jest zmieniająca się technologia i potrzeba ciągłego doskonalenia umiejętności programistycznych. Nowe frameworki, biblioteki oraz języki programowania pojawiają się regularnie, co wymaga od twórców elastyczności i gotowości do nauki nowych narzędzi. Kolejnym wyzwaniem jest zapewnienie wysokiej jakości doświadczeń użytkowników poprzez odpowiednie projektowanie interfejsu oraz optymalizację wydajności strony. Użytkownicy mają coraz wyższe oczekiwania dotyczące szybkości ładowania oraz intuicyjności obsługi serwisów internetowych. Problemy związane z bezpieczeństwem danych również stanowią poważne wyzwanie dla twórców stron www; ataki hakerskie czy wycieki danych mogą prowadzić do utraty reputacji firmy oraz zaufania klientów. Dodatkowo współpraca z innymi członkami zespołu projektowego może być trudna ze względu na różnice w stylach pracy czy komunikacji między specjalistami o różnych kompetencjach.

Jakie są najlepsze praktyki przy tworzeniu stron www?

Aby stworzyć efektywną i atrakcyjną stronę www, warto przestrzegać kilku najlepszych praktyk związanych z projektowaniem i programowaniem. Przede wszystkim należy zadbać o responsywność strony; powinna ona działać płynnie zarówno na komputerach stacjonarnych, jak i urządzeniach mobilnych. Kluczowe jest także stosowanie zasad UX/UI designu – intuicyjny interfejs użytkownika zwiększa satysfakcję odwiedzających oraz ich chęć do korzystania ze strony ponownie. Optymalizacja SEO to kolejny istotny element; odpowiednie dobieranie słów kluczowych oraz struktura treści mają ogromny wpływ na widoczność strony w wynikach wyszukiwania. Ważne jest również dbanie o szybkość ładowania strony; im szybciej strona się otworzy, tym mniejsze ryzyko utraty użytkowników przez długie oczekiwanie na załadowanie treści. Regularne aktualizacje oprogramowania oraz zabezpieczeń to niezbędny krok w kierunku ochrony danych użytkowników przed zagrożeniami cybernetycznymi.